About 10 Hylton Road
10 Hylton Road is a mid-terrace house in Sunderland (SR4 7AA). It has a recorded floor area of 94 m² (around 1012 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(January 2024) shows an F (score 26),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 72), a 3-band jump. At 94 m² this is the 14th smallest of 32 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 15–170 m². The building's EPC ratings span G to C across 32 units on file.
On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Today's modelled estimate of £112,000 sits 460% above the 2024 sale of £20,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£20/sq ft) was about 68.5% below the postcode norm. Last sale on file: £20,000 in January 2024.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2010.

Planning history
1 application on record at 10 Hylton Road, Sunderland, SR4 7AA
- Dec 2010ConditionsOutcome in report
Variation of condition no.5 attached to planning application 81/1071 (use of shop as coffee bar/cafe) changing opening hours to 7am during the week and opening on Sunday from 9am till 2pm.
